Bato is a Rural village located in Shambhuganj, Banka, Bihar.

The total population of Bato is 493.

Bato village comprises 93 households.

The literacy rate in Bato is 57%. Among the literate population of 223, there are 135 literate males and 88 literate females.

In Bato, there are 258 males and 235 females, with a sex ratio of 911 females per 1000 males.

There are 102 children (20.7% of population), comprising 59 boys and 43 girls.

The total number of workers in Bato is 233, with 8 main workers and 225 marginal workers.

In Bato, there are 73 people belonging to Scheduled Castes (34 males, 39 females) and 0 people belonging to Scheduled Tribes (0 males, 0 females).

Bato is located in Bihar state, Banka district, and falls under Shambhuganj Tehsil. The village's Census 2011 code is 240468 and LGD code is 240468.
